MmiumiupsmumFirst, regarding the shuttle bus location: exit Gate 3 at the airport, go straight past the parking building, and you'll reach Zone B. There are two shuttle buses to the hotel; you can check the image for specific times. Once you arrive, just head to the front desk to check in. Korean hotels usually don't provide slippers, so it's best to bring your own. There's a water dispenser on the first floor for hot water. Hygiene was not an issue; it was very clean. The soundproofing isn't great, but it honestly didn't affect my rest. The hotel offers breakfast and lunch, but the selection is quite limited, so I usually bought things from GS25. However, this convenience store only allows local credit cards between 10 PM and 1 PM the next day. There's also a CU convenience store nearby that you can go to. The front desk staff's English was excellent, no problems there. Overall, I was quite satisfied with this stay. You can also rent bicycles if you want.

GGuest UserFirst of all - the perfect stay, favouriting. This is pretty much a two-floor townhouse with widest possible 3 bed rooms and all facilities included (plus three toilets and bath-tube). Very warm at winter. Very enjoyable stay.
A bit of details. The unit is a part of mini-city of similar houses around. It is built right in the forest. The architects were brave enough to keep original trees around, so your windows are looking directly into the forest - with all the singing birds, tree branches nearly touch your windows (btw, the third photo is from one of the windows). It is very silent place, with breathtaking volcano views.
From facilities point of view, the project looks like suffered from financial hardship - most of the things in the minicity that were planned - are still on the plan or were outsourced to another companies (though, I am sure, once the project is completed - the price will double at least). There is no restaurant as such (at the time of writing), at or even around the place; swimming pool is largely incomplete. The BBQ mini-room in the center of the house (which is directly under naked sky) totally rot beyond repair, but I admire designers decision to build it. Never saw anything like this before. I bet it can be rebuilt.
Deliveries to that area does not work - too far. So if you hungry at night - you don't have too much of options than a ramyon or cooking yourself (saying this, we discovered 이승악식당 next door - saved us greatly at lunch time). Gym equipment looked very rich, though the gym room is a bit disproportional in size - barely fits it all. Btw, we found a great table tennis table there.
Overall it's a great civilization escape. Few things to be planned ahead but waking up by the sun shining directly to your eyes - unbeatable. I believe it's the one, where wife's and husband's opinions differ :).
